George Beard and Harold Hutchins are two mischievous best friends who love pulling pranks and making comic books. When they accidentally hypnotise their mean principal, Mr Krupp, into thinking he's their comic book creation Captain Underpants, chaos ensues as he runs around in nothing but his underwear trying to fight crime. This wildly funny illustrated novel launched one of the most beloved children's book series of all time.

Dog Man is a hero who is part dog and part police officer, created when a cop and his police dog are injured in an explosion and joined together by a daring surgical procedure. Together as one, Dog Man must protect the city from villains like Petey the Cat while navigating the challenges of being half dog in a human world. This graphic novel from the creator of Captain Underpants is packed with comic-strip panels, flip-o-rama pages, and silly humor.

Morrigan Crow is cursed, destined to die on her eleventh birthday. But when a mysterious man named Jupiter North whisks her away to the magical city of Nevermoor, she discovers a world of wonder — and a dangerous challenge. To earn her place in the prestigious Wundrous Society, Morrigan must compete in four deadly trials against hundreds of other children, all while hiding a dark secret about herself.

Thirteen-year-old Skandar has dreamed his whole life of hatching a unicorn and becoming a unicorn rider — but in this world, unicorns are fearsome, elemental creatures, not the gentle beings of myth. When he finally gets his chance to train on the magical Island, he discovers a dark mystery: someone is stealing unicorns, and Skandar's own connection to a forbidden element may hold the key. With fierce rivalries, elemental battles, and secrets about his family's past, Skandar must find the courage to embrace what makes him different.

Four children survive a plane crash in the Amazon jungle and must find a way to stay alive and get home. As they navigate the dense rainforest, they discover a hidden settlement and evidence that someone has been there before them. The story is a gripping tale of survival, resourcefulness, and the wonders of the natural world.
